I have an idea for a blitz race involving Buckingham Palace, but it will require Revisited: You start outside the palace. There's checkpoints scattered randomly around the palace inside and outside of the gates. There's also five in the courtyard; four in each of the archways and one in the middle of the courtyard, which will mean you have to go through the courtyard twice to pass through all of the checkpoints. That would be a pretty techincal blitz race, since the gates of the palace will slow you down. You could also set high traffic high to slow you down when passing the checkpoints outside the palace on the road. It will require Revisited though, since the courtyard is not in the default game.

That's nice idea. Using Buckingham palace would be pretty good.

I wonder if you start inside, would the race be still possible without revisited? The race would be quite interesting if it was compatible with default.
Another way to solve the problem is by including only the Buckingham palace modification from Revisited in the racepack which will make it playable without the rest of the whole revisited.
Gonna try both ways!
Thank you for the great idea, man :)

I wonder if you start inside, would the race be still possible without revisited?
The courtyard doesn't exist in the default game, so you'd just fall through the ground. The big gates are also indestructible, so you'd be stuck inside.
